On Friday, April 25, former Gridley High School standout Gracie Dunning’s current college team, the Chico State Wildcats, won 1-0 in their NCAA Division II softball game against the Sonoma State Seawolves.

The game took place at Wildcat Softball Field. This was their first matchup against the Seawolves this season.
